GIICL Drum Gear Coupling has small inner teeth width, which can transfer torque while compensating for small axial displacement. Also, its structure is compact and the moment of inertia is low.

GIICL drum gear coupling is a high-performance mechanical transmission device widely used in various heavy industrial fields.
The GIICL crown gear coupling is mainly composed of internal gear rings with the same number of teeth and flange half couplings with external teeth. The outer teeth adopt a drum shaped design, with a spherical tooth tip, which enables the coupling to better compensate for axis deviation while transmitting torque.
High load-bearing capacity: GIICL drum tooth coupling has a large load-bearing capacity, especially suitable for low-speed and heavy-duty working conditions, such as metallurgy, mining, lifting and transportation industries.
Strong axis deviation compensation capability: This coupling has radial, axial, and angular axis deviation compensation capabilities, which can effectively adapt to the relative offset between the two axes.
High transmission efficiency: Due to the design of drum shaped teeth, the contact conditions of the teeth are improved, reducing tooth surface wear, resulting in a transmission efficiency of up to 99.7%.
Low noise: The design of the drum shaped teeth also reduces the noise of the coupling during operation, providing a quieter working environment.
Long maintenance cycle: Due to its compact structure and good wear resistance, the GIICL drum gear coupling has a relatively long maintenance cycle, reducing downtime for maintenance.
GIICL teeth couplings are widely used in various heavy machinery and transmission systems, such as shaft transmission in industries such as petroleum, chemical, and general machinery. Its high performance and reliability make it an indispensable and important component in these fields.

When using GIICL drum gear couplings, the following points should be noted:
Ensure the installation accuracy of the coupling to avoid excessive axis deviation caused by installation errors.
Regularly check the wear of the coupling and replace severely worn components in a timely manner.
Maintain good lubrication of the coupling to reduce tooth wear and power consumption.
